The radius of electron's second stationary orbit in Bohr's atom is \(R\). The radius of the third orbit will be
- A \(3 R\)
- B \(2.25 R\)
- C \(9 R\)
- D \(\frac{R}{3}\)
Answer & Solution
Correct Answer
(B) \(2.25 R\)
Step-by-step Solution
Detailed explanation
(b) \( r \propto {n^2}\) ==> \(\frac{{{r_{(n = 2)}}}}{{{r_{(n = 3)}}}} = \frac{4}{9}\) ==> \({r_{(n = 3)}} = \frac{9}{4}R = 2.25\,R\)
